Ordinals
beta
Address bc1qywcsv5eu05mm624vlx392cw7k6a864xqucnxwu
sat balance
535319
outputs
b25334f988c4b4740279e09d20caf2b5d6ed2f81c06164abb688043cb43e8a93:0